Big Updates and Big Changes!

December 1st, 2009 by Station Manager

Wow! It’s busy times at LU Radio, and that includes getting ready for the holiday season! Of course it wouldn’t be December in Thunder Bay without some snow (which fell tonight) and it wouldn’t be LU Radio without some changes to the schedule in December. A new schedule will be posted later this week (a temporary one and you’ll see why soon) and a more permanent one will appear closer to the end of the month.

First off, this week we say goodbye to Pat Morris, host of Recovery and Mental Health: A Consumer Survivor’s Perspective which aired on Wednesday’s from 1-2pm. Unfortunately, Pat has decided that radio has put too much wear and tear on her this year and it’s time to relax a little bit. We are definitely going to miss Pat and wish her well! Starting next week, on the 9th of December, Maria’s Mix Tape will move from Monday from 10-11am to the Wednesday 1-2pm timeslot.

Secondly, Josh Kolic has decided to cut back his time here at LU Radio. Trying to get a show done 5 days a week along with his many other commitments has proven a little difficult this year, so in order to ensure that the program you are receiving is quality, Josh has decided to cut back to one hour a week, once a week. The Josh Kolic Experience will now be heard Thursdays for one hour, from 9-10pm EST. That, of course will leave a bit of a gap in programming, but not to fear! We do have some things lined up for all of you. Monday’s will see the Mother/Daughter Theme Show 15-50 move from their 7-8pm timeslot to the 9-10am time slot. This will happen on the 21st of December, but until then we’ll be rebroadcasting some older shows for you to enjoy! Tuesday, LU Radio alumni Richella Hyde returns as an actual programmer with ‘Girl On The Tracks’ in the 9-10am slot. This will take place next Tuesday, the 8th of December. What about Wednesday and Friday? Well, we’ll be moving some of our other shows around for that. Wednesday will now host Arts on the Air and Pulse back to back before moving into Alert! And Fridays will see W.I.N.G.S. move into the first half hour followed by World In Progress.

More changes and new shows will be happening very shortly! Make sure you stay tuned to CILU for all your updates!
